pnp成绩是什么意思?

阴沛花阴沛花最佳答案最佳答案

PnP 是一个缩写,表示“Problem-based project”,中文意思是“基于问题的项目”。这种项目类型由美国北卡罗来纳州立大学(North Carolina State University)的计算机科学系首次引入教育领域并广受认可。该概念于1976年由 Carla Brodley 和 Bob Kowalski 在其出版的著作《CSC431 Problem-Based Project Seminar》中予以介绍。此后,世界各地的学校和机构纷纷引入 PnP 这一创新的教学方法。

相较于传统的以讲授为主的教学模式,PnP 更注重学生自主探索、分析和解决问题能力的培养。在具体实施方面,教师需要先选定一个具有现实意义的研究话题,然后和学生一起收集和分析相关信息,制定研究方案并推动项目进展。在项目的执行过程中,学生们将经历计划、设计、编程、测试、运行、优化、展示和总结等一系列过程,最后产出可交付的结果 —— 一个可以解决真实世界问题或改善现有流程的软件系统。

参与 PnP 项目的同学们不仅需要在项目中掌握解决问题的思路和方法,还需要具备沟通协作、自我管理和解决问题的能力。这种全方位的能力培养是传统教学模式难以企及的。无论对于本科生还是研究生,PnP 项目都深受广大同学的欢迎。 目前越来越多的学校和学院开始设立自己的 PnP 项目。例如,南加大(USC)的 Viterbi 工程学院设立了名为 “The USC $50K Challenge (VTC)” 的 PNP 课程,斯坦福大学(Stanford)的计算机科学系开设的 “HCI/IOT Capstone” 项目等。

我来回答
请发表正能量的言论,文明评论!